移动H5开发效能跃升:优化策略与工具链精解
|
移动H5开发中,性能优化是提升开发效能的核心环节。开发者需从代码层面入手,减少不必要的DOM操作,采用事件委托替代逐个绑定,降低内存占用;通过CSS硬件加速(如transform、opacity属性)触发GPU渲染,提升页面动画流畅度。同时,利用Web Workers实现多线程计算,避免阻塞主线程,确保页面交互响应及时。这些基础优化策略能显著提升页面加载速度和运行效率,为后续开发打下坚实基础。
2026AI模拟图,仅供参考 构建高效工具链是加速开发流程的关键。现代前端框架如Vue、React的组件化开发模式,通过复用UI组件减少重复代码,配合状态管理工具(如Vuex、Redux)简化数据流控制,大幅提升代码可维护性。自动化构建工具如Webpack、Vite通过模块打包、代码压缩、Tree Shaking等技术,将开发环境代码转换为生产环境最优资源,配合热更新(HMR)功能实现实时预览,缩短调试周期。ESLint等代码规范工具可统一团队编码风格,减少低级错误,提升协作效率。性能监控与调试工具的深度应用能精准定位瓶颈。Chrome DevTools的Performance面板可记录页面渲染过程,分析帧率、CPU占用等指标,帮助开发者识别卡顿原因;Lighthouse工具则从性能、可访问性、SEO等维度生成综合报告,提供优化建议。针对移动端特性,使用True-Time Profiler等工具监控真实设备性能,结合网络节流模拟弱网环境,确保优化方案覆盖全场景。通过持续监控与迭代,开发团队可建立动态优化机制,保持项目长期高效运行。 团队协作与知识沉淀是效能跃升的长期保障。建立标准化开发规范,包括代码目录结构、组件命名规则、API设计原则等,降低沟通成本;搭建内部组件库与工具集,将通用功能封装为可复用模块,避免重复造轮子。定期组织技术分享会,总结优化经验与踩坑案例,形成团队知识库。通过流程标准化与知识共享,新成员能快速融入项目,团队整体开发效率与代码质量实现螺旋式上升。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

